Panthers head to state

The Panthers traveled to Snake River High School on Friday, Feb. 21, to face the Rattlers in the Snake Pit. The Pit is always a tough place to play, and with a first-place seed on the line for the 1A West Regional Tournament, this was a very important game.

The Panthers took control of the game in the first quarter, up 24-12 at the buzzer. They continued to dominate in the second, bringing the score to 39-20 at the half.

hey seemed to be on their way to a victory, but the Rattlers were not finished yet. They came out on fire in the third and worked their way back to a much smaller deficit, with the Panthers still up 54-46 at the end of three.

The Panthers held it together in the fourth with that margin narrowing at times and were able to hold on for the win, 70-60.

Justin Moyes had a huge 28 points and 7 rebounds. Kayson Walker had 13 points, followed by Dash Nate with 10 points and 5 rebounds. Ammon Hatch had 9 assists, 4 rebounds and 3 steals. Kalob Haderlie pulled down 11 rebounds and Blaze Plowman had 5 rebounds.

They will head to Lander this week for the 1A West Regional Tournament with their quest for the title beginning on Thursday at 2 p.m. They will go in as the No. 1 seed from the Southwest.
